NVIDIA L20 vs N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1070 Ti

We compared two Desktop platform GPUs: 48GB VRAM L20 and 8GB VRAM GeForce GTX 1070 Ti to see which GPU has better performance in key specifications, benchmark tests, power consumption, etc.

Main Differences

NVIDIA L20 's Advantages
Released 6 years late
Boost Clock has increased by 50% (2520MHz vs 1683MHz)
More VRAM (48GB vs 8GB)
Larger VRAM bandwidth (864.0GB/s vs 256.3GB/s)
9344 additional rendering cores
N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1070 Ti 's Advantages
Lower TDP (180W vs 275W)
